Mark D. Bennion and his wife, Kristine, reside in the Upper Snake River Valley. For the past 26 years, he has taught writing and literature courses at Brigham Young University-Idaho. His poems have appeared in Aethlon, Anglican Theological Review, Dappled Things, Irreantum, Spiritus, Windhover, and other journals. His most recent poetry collections are Beneath the Falls and Ambrosia: Love Poems.
